Output 2f8147adb9649156bd6bd75d4acb55b4605a8a36324cd0d3e756f1e1b7782510:4

value
18391000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2d3b3d9f51fa54f6a8bd8e303191cddb0489bef OP_EQUAL
address
3NNNFFLqmcKshRSwMKaPRrC8fENwtYHAoq
transaction
2f8147adb9649156bd6bd75d4acb55b4605a8a36324cd0d3e756f1e1b7782510
confirmations
255784
spent
true